The North East is set to get another dose of rain and thunderstorms after the Met Office issued a yellow weather warning throughout the weekend.
Forecasters warned that homes and businesses could be flooded with damage to some buildings from floodwater, lightning strikes, hail or strong winds.
But the gloomy weather across the region failed to dampen spirits as England sailed through to the Euro semi-finals after beating Ukraine 4-0 on Saturday.
Read more: Minister confirms face masks will be a 'matter of personal choice' after July 19
However, the miserable weather is set to continue throughout Sunday with a weather warning in place between 10am and 11.59pm.
The warning impacts the whole of the region including County Durham, Gateshead, Newcastle, North Tyneside, Northumberland, South Tyneside and Sunderland.
The Met Office warned the bad weather could lead to some delays and cancellations to train and bus services and said there is a small chance that some communities could become cut off by flooded roads.
Spray and sudden flooding could lead to difficult driving conditions and some road closures and there is a slight chance that power cuts could occur and other services to some homes and businesses could be lost.
A spokesperson for the Met Office said: "Heavy showers and thunderstorms are expected to break out from late morning on Sunday, perhaps becoming quite widespread during the afternoon.
"Some places will miss the worst of these, but where they do occur, 20 to 30mm rain could fall in a short space of time leading to some surface water flooding.

"Lightning and hail will be additional hazards. Showers and thunderstorms will only slowly ease during the evening and some could persist well into the night."
Below is an hour-by-hour weather forecast for Newcastle, Sunderland, County Durham and Northumberland.
Newcastle
11:00: 19c / Light shower / 40% chance of precipitation
12:00: 19c / Light rain / 50% chance of precipitation
13:00: 19c / Overcast / 10% chance of precipitation
14:00: 19c/ Cloudy / 10% chance of precipitation
15:00: 19c / Light rain / 50% chance of precipitation
16:00: 19c / Cloudy / 20% chance of precipitation
17:00: 19c / Overcast / 10% chance of precipitation
18:00: 19c / Light rain / 40% chance of precipitation
19:00: 18c / Heavy shower / 50% chance of precipitation
20:00: 18c / Light shower / 30% chance of precipitation
21:00: 17c / Light shower / 40% chance of precipitation
22:00: 17c / Light shower / 30% chance of precipitation
23:00: 17c / Light shower / 30% chance of precipitation
Sunderland
11:00: 17c / Sunny intervals / less than 5% chance of precipitation
12:00: 17c / Sunny intervals / 10% chance of precipitation
13:00: 17c / Cloudy / 10% chance of precipitation
14:00: 17c / Cloudy / 10% chance of precipitation
15:00: 17c / Cloudy / 10% chance of precipitation
16:00: 17c / Cloudy / 10% chance of precipitation
17:00: 17c / Cloudy / 10% chance of precipitation
18:00: 17c / Light rain / 40% chance of precipitation
19:00: 17c / Light shower / 40% chance of precipitation
20:00: 16c / Light shower / 40% chance of precipitation
21:00: 16c / Cloudy / 10% chance of precipitation
22:00: 16c / Cloudy / 10% chance of precipitation
23:00: 16c / Cloudy / 10% chance of precipitation
County Durham
11:00: 18c / Cloudy / 10% chance of precipitation
12:00: 19c / Cloudy / 10% chance of precipitation
13:00: 20c / Cloudy / 10% chance of precipitation
14:00: 20c / Cloudy / 10% chance of precipitation
15:00: 19c / Light rain / 50% chance of precipitation
16:00: 19c / Light rain / 40% chance of precipitation
17:00: 19c / Light rain / 40% chance of precipitation
18:00: 18c / Light rain / 40% chance of precipitation
19:00: 18c / Light shower / 30% chance of precipitation
20:00: 17c / Light rain / 40% chance of precipitation
21:00: 17c / Cloudy / 10% chance of precipitation
22:00: 16c / Cloudy / 10% chance of precipitation
23:00: 16c / Light rain / 50% chance of precipitation
Northumberland
11:00: 18c / Light shower / 40% chance of precipitation
12:00: 18c / Light shower / 30% chance of precipitation
13:00: 18c / Light shower / 30% chance of precipitation
14:00: 19c / Sunny intervals / less than 5% chance of precipitation
15:00: 18c / Sunny intervals / less than 5% chance of precipitation
16:00: 18c / Sunny intervals / less than 5% chance of precipitation
17:00: 17c / Cloudy / less than 5% chance of precipitation
18:00: 17c / Cloudy / less than 5% chance of precipitation
19:00: 16c / Cloudy / 10% chance of precipitation
20:00: 15c / Cloudy / less than 5% chance of precipitation
21:00: 15c / Cloudy / 10% chance of precipitation
22:00: 14c / Cloudy / 10% chance of precipitation
23:00: 14c / Cloudy / 10% chance of precipitation